TVN24 journalist Agata Adamek says former National Security Office chief Marek Siwiec will become head of the Sejm Office if Włodzimierz Czarzasty is elected Marshal.
TVN24 Report on Siwiec
Agata Adamek conveyed that Siwiec’s name appeared prominently in discussions about the position. She confirmed that he would be appointed head of the Sejm Office should Czarzasty win the Marshal’s seat, noting that Siwiec is a close associate of ex‑minister Aleksander Kwaśniewski.
Gazeta.pl Shortlist Observation
Marta Rawicz reported on Monday that Siwiec is seriously being considered for the post, being placed on a short list of candidates. A left‑wing politician opined that Siwiec would ultimately be chosen, citing his managerial experience from the National Security Office and tenure as vice‑chair of the European Parliament.
Alternative Candidate: Bartosz Machalica
Other left‑wing politicians discussed with “Super Express” expressed skepticism, citing a different potential appointee. They pointed to Bartosz Machalica—a prominent leftist activist and IPN college member—and Magda Zdyra, vice‑chief of the Senate Office, as the names most floated for the role.
